Impact of Extreme Heat Waves on Commercial Refrigeration

Extreme heat waves can create serious challenges for businesses that rely on commercial refrigeration systems. Restaurants, supermarkets, cafés, and food storage facilities depend on consistent cooling to keep products safe and fresh. However, when outdoor temperatures rise dramatically, refrigeration systems must work much harder to maintain the correct internal temperature.

Understanding how extreme heat affects refrigeration performance can help businesses prevent costly breakdowns and avoid food loss during hot weather conditions.



Why Heat Waves Put Extra Pressure on Refrigeration Systems

Commercial refrigeration systems remove heat from inside the unit and release it into the surrounding environment. During a heat wave, the ambient temperature around the refrigeration equipment becomes significantly higher.

This means the system has to remove more heat while also struggling to release it efficiently. As a result, refrigeration units often run longer cycles and consume more electricity during extremely hot days.

If the equipment is not properly maintained, the additional strain caused by heat waves can lead to performance issues or unexpected system failures.

Reduced Cooling Efficiency

One of the most noticeable effects of extreme heat is reduced cooling efficiency. When the surrounding air temperature is very high, condenser coils cannot release heat as effectively.

This causes the refrigeration system to operate continuously while struggling to reach the desired temperature. Businesses may notice that their commercial fridge or coolroom is running constantly but still failing to maintain proper cooling levels.

Reduced efficiency can also increase energy consumption, leading to higher electricity bills.

Increased Risk of Compressor Overheating

The compressor is the heart of any commercial refrigeration system. It circulates refrigerant throughout the system and maintains the cooling cycle.

During heat waves, compressors often run for extended periods without sufficient rest. This continuous operation can lead to overheating, which may eventually cause compressor failure.

Because compressors are one of the most expensive components in refrigeration systems, preventing overheating is extremely important for business owners.

Higher Energy Consumption

Extreme temperatures force refrigeration equipment to work harder and longer to maintain safe storage conditions. This additional workload results in increased electricity usage.

Businesses may notice a significant rise in energy bills during summer heat waves, especially if refrigeration systems are older or poorly maintained.

Improving system efficiency through regular servicing and proper airflow can help reduce unnecessary energy consumption.

Temperature Fluctuations and Food Safety Risks

Heat waves can also lead to temperature instability inside refrigeration units. When the system struggles to maintain cooling levels, internal temperatures may fluctuate throughout the day.

For businesses that store perishable products, such as restaurants and supermarkets, these fluctuations can increase the risk of food spoilage and safety concerns.

Maintaining consistent refrigeration temperatures is essential for protecting both product quality and public health.

The Importance of Preventive Maintenance

Preventive maintenance becomes especially important during periods of extreme heat. Regular inspections help ensure that refrigeration systems are prepared to handle higher temperatures.

Maintenance tasks typically include:

  • Cleaning condenser and evaporator coils

  • Checking refrigerant levels

  • Inspecting fans and electrical components

  • Ensuring proper airflow around equipment

  • Verifying accurate thermostat operation

These steps help refrigeration systems operate more efficiently even during challenging weather conditions.

Tips to Protect Refrigeration Systems During Heat Waves

Businesses can take several precautions to reduce the impact of extreme heat on their refrigeration equipment:

  • Keep condenser coils clean and free from dust

  • Ensure proper ventilation around refrigeration units

  • Avoid overloading fridges and coolrooms

  • Check door seals regularly to prevent cold air leaks

  • Schedule professional maintenance before peak summer temperatures

These simple actions can significantly improve system performance and reduce the risk of breakdowns.
